There are a few regular tournaments run @ Adelaide casino.

THE OLD STRUCTURE

Monday.
$110 buy in
$85 into the prize pool, $20 to the casino, $5 to the player of the month/year prize pool.
10,000 starting chips, blinds increase every 20 minutes
Guaranteed 1st place of $2000

Wednesday.
$75 buy in ($57/$15/$3)
5000 starting stack, 20 minute blinds
$1500 1st place

There are other tournaments weeknights that tend to change formats and are satellites.

NEW STRUCTURE

Monday.
$125 buy in ($100/$20/$5)
15,000 starting stack
4x15 minute blind levels, then 20 minutes after
$2500 1st place

Wednesday.
$80 buy in ($62/$15/$3)
10,000 starting stack
4x15 minute blind levels, then 20 minutes after
$1500 1st place

Again with various satellite, re buy tournaments

Wednesday Night Earlybird Bonus.
We will be trialling giving extra chips for early entrants to the Wednesday Night tournaments in January 2012. Early bird entrants will get an extra 1K in tournament chips added to their stack providing they have bought in to the tournament prior to 6.30pm. Receipts will be used as proof so ‘in the queue’ prior to 6.30pm will not ensure the extra 1K is added to a stack.
We are hopeful this will help reduce the 7.00pm queue and help build numbers.

Well the 1st Wednesday tourney of the new year with the new buy in / structure / starting stack
certainly was popular with a huge field of 109 runners. As usual their was a lot of bad beat stories going around from Donkey calls made by a lot of newcomers. The top 10 payout list certainly made interesting reading by the fact it was hard to find a regular reconizable name on it. :shock:
Quite a bit of grumbling about the structure of the blind levels around about level 6 as players with ave stacks suddenly almost being forced into shove or fold mode.
With the tourney starting at 7 pm and reportedly finishing at 0.45 am and having 109 runners, i cant really see the casino making much change.

Will be interesting to see how Monday night goes with the increased buy in and starting stack.
